干旱胁迫下不同油菜新品种萌发期耐旱性的比较

         

摘要

[目的]比较干旱胁迫下不同油菜新品种萌发期耐旱性。[方法]以PEG6000为渗透介质模拟干旱条件,对7个不同油菜新品种进行干旱胁迫下种子发芽鉴定,测定其发芽率、发芽指数、活力指数,胚根、胚芽长度,分析不同浓度下油菜种子发芽性状。[结果]干旱胁迫下,参试品种在种子萌发期的芽长、发芽指数均显著降低,而根长和发芽率随PEG6000浓度的提高先上升后降低。相关分析表明,低浓度PEG6000有促进油菜种子萌发的作用,高浓度PEG6000有抑制作用,抑制作用随PEG6000浓度增加明显增强,胁迫下的发芽性状可用发芽指数、总长、总鲜重3个指标来表现。[结论]不同品种萌发期耐旱性表现不同,根据综合分析可知,陕油803、油研817最耐旱,中双11抗旱能力较强,湘杂油188耐旱程度中等,中油杂16、陕油16、浙油51为干旱敏感品种。%Objective] To compare the drought resistance of different rapeseed varieties in germination period under drought stress.[Meth-ods] Through simulating the drought condition taking PEG6000 as permeating medium, germination of rapeseeds were identified under drought stress for 7 new rapeseed varieties.The germination rate, germination index, vitality index, radicle and plumule length were measured, and germination traits at different concentration were analyzed.[Results] Under drought resistance, sprout length and germination index of test va-rieties significantly declined.Besides, root length and germination rate firstly rose then declined with increase in PEG6000 concentration.Relat-ed analysis indicated that low PEG6000 concentration is helpful for rapeseed germination, while high PEG6000 concentration inhibits germination. Also, the inhibition action increases with the increase in PEG6000 concentration.Furthermore, the germination rate under drought stress can be characterized by the germination index, total length, and total fresh weight.[ Conclusions] Different rapeseed varieties have different drought resistance.According to analysis, Shaanyou 803 and Youyan 817 have the highest drought resistance, Zhongshuang 11 has higher drought re-sistance, Xiangzayou 188 has general drought resistance, and Zhongyouza 16, Shaanyou 16 and Zheyou 51 are drought sensitive varieties.
